Pgardn does have somewhat of a point. I've long said that Parker is now a "matchup PG" at this stage in career. Against some teams (like last year's Dallas, the Clippers, Golden State etc) who feature smaller point guards, he's a great asset to have. But against bigger and more athletic PGs, like Westbrook and even a broken down Derrick Rose, he struggles. Makes sense that he would have a tough time against longer point guards, since his offense is so jumper-centric these days.
